Genesis 2 is the radical feminist's worst nightmare. Here we discover that male headship, far from being a product of the fall, is a cornerstone of the creation order. However, this does not mean (as some argue) that women are inherently ‘inferior' to men. On the contrary, the Bible makes it clear that women are to be cherished, nourished, protected, and prized.

This message examines feminism, homosexuality, female leadership in the church and other by-products of erroneous thinking about male headship. It also refutes any idea that male biblical male headship is an excuse for men to dominate and/or mistreat women in any way.

Genesis 2:15-24
